Subject: Wiki access for your on-call rotation

Welcome to the Larkspur on-call rotation. Before your first shift, confirm that your wiki account has the "responder" role; without it, incident templates and escalation pages stay hidden. Role grants are handled by the Platform Stewardship team, not self-service, so request it at least two days ahead. Future maintainers: please keep this note updated whenever the role model changes. The full role matrix and request procedure live on the internal page here.

dashboard of taduf-yagap = https://confluence.tolvaqsys.internal/display/display/projects/display

Context: Ardenfell line margins slipped three points over two quarters. Drivers: input steel costs, aggressive discounting at the Westmoor branch, and a stale price book. Proposal: uplift list prices four percent, tighten discount authority to regional level, sunset the two lowest-margin SKUs. Risk: volume loss at Halverton accounts, estimated under two percent. Decision requested at Thursday's review. Modelling assumptions are in the appendix pack. The commercial reasoning leadership wants kept close is noted directly below.

board note of tajop-yajof: The finance team signed off on a budget of $77.6 million for Project Pramir.

Ticket: Slimmed image breaks runtime on Pellarc build agents.

Repro steps:
1. Build the hollowed image with the strip-layers profile enabled.
2. Push to the staging registry and deploy to the canary pool.
3. Container exits with a missing shared-library error within ten seconds.

Expected: parity with the full image. Actual: crash loop. Suspect the trim step removes the resolver libs. To pull the failing image from the staging registry, authenticate with the token below.

session JWT of tawip-kajog = eyJhbGciOiJIUzI1NiIsInR5cCI6IkpXVCJ9.eyJzdWIiOiI2dKYGGIn0.afsnASii

Re: `deliverWebhook` retry loop — the current code retries on any non-2xx, including 401s, which lets a misconfigured Quillhook endpoint soak attempts indefinitely. Suggest: retry only on 5xx and timeouts, cap total attempts, sign each attempt freshly, and dedupe by delivery token so replays are detectable downstream. Proposed limits I'd like the security review to bless are below.

tuning constants:
BUDGETS = {
    "gilok": 870,
    "briael": 629,
    "silok": 264,
    "ruswyn": 693,
    "ralax": 162,
    "ralath": 605,
    "nordor": 675,
}